NeutralBOX by King Jim Helps People Pack and Unpack with Ease

King Jim's NeutralBOX designs solve the problem of packing away a box, sealing it up and forgetting its contents. The boxes feature a small digital tagging system on one side that helps people specify what's inside. The tags on the boxes can coordinated with a photo, which helps to show the exact contents of the box during the time of packing.
If you're super organized, this is a pretty great system, especially since you'll be able to flip through photos on a mobile device instead of having to rifle through a bunch of boxes in order to find whatever it is you packed away.
The NeutralBOXes themselves come in four different sizes that range from $7 at the smallest to about $13 for the largest.
